Our STEM education programs introduce girls to science, technology, engineering, and mathematics through interactive and engaging workshops. We aim to bridge the gender gap in STEM fields by nurturing interest and building confidence from an early age.
Our leadership development program equips girls with the essential skills, knowledge, and confidence to become effective leaders in their communities and future careers. Through workshops, projects, and networking opportunities, participants develop their unique leadership styles.
Our mentorship program connects girls with accomplished professionals and role models who provide guidance, support, and inspiration. These relationships help girls navigate challenges, explore career paths, and build networks that will serve them throughout their lives.
Our life skills program focuses on developing practical skills that empower girls to navigate daily challenges, make informed decisions, and maintain their physical and emotional wellbeing. These essential skills help build resilience and independence.
Our scholarships program provides financial support to talented and ambitious girls facing economic challenges. We believe that financial barriers should not prevent any girl from accessing quality education and pursuing her dreams.

You can register through our "Get Involved" page by filling out the participant registration form. Once submitted, our team will contact you with further details about the specific program.
Most of our programs are offered free of charge thanks to our donors and partners. Some specialized workshops may have a nominal fee, but we offer fee waivers for families facing financial hardship. No girl is turned away due to inability to pay.
Our programs cater to different age groups. STEM and Life Skills programs are available for girls aged 8-18, Leadership Development focuses on girls aged 12-18, and our Mentorship and Scholarship programs primarily serve high school-aged girls (14-18).
We welcome dedicated individuals who want to make a difference! Visit our "Get Involved" page and fill out the mentor/volunteer application form. Our team will review your application and contact you for an interview and orientation session.
Scholarship applications typically open twice a year - in January for the Fall semester and in June for the Spring semester. Announcements are made on our website and social media channels. We also hold application workshops to guide applicants through the process.
